  1. #Kūkai studied esoteric #Mikkyō #Buddhism in China, blending it with native #Japanese #Shintō culture to form #Shingon. #Saichō, founder of #Tendai in #Japan, studied Tiantai but reshaped it for the #Japanese context. Each of these figures inherited teachings, but they transformed them. They weren’t trying to preserve a glass museum exhibit. They were bringing practice to life, making it speak to their time.
